1GYKeSn41dEXJL1SuZPUGxXF5fgrbMcReT Bitcoin Email Scam

Myantispyware team July 2, 2020     No Comment    

Myantispyware team discovered a new variant of the “I hacked your operating system and got full access” email scam that uses 1GYKeSn41dEXJL1SuZPUGxXF5fgrbMcReT Bitcoin wallet account to get money from its victims. Like before, this bitcoin blackmail scam spreads via spam emails. The scam is sent out to thousands of emails at a time.

 

1GYKeSn41dEXJL1SuZPUGxXF5fgrbMcReT

1GYKeSn41dEXJL1SuZPUGxXF5fgrbMcReT Bitcoin Email Scam


 

Threat Summary

Type Bitcoin Blackmail Scam
Ransom amount $1250
BTC Wallet 1GYKeSn41dEXJL1SuZPUGxXF5fgrbMcReT

 

In order to know more about bitcoin email scam and how to protect yourself, please read the article I hacked your operating system and got full access EMAIL SCAM.
